WebAlthough many types of nuts are toxic to deer, many types of nuts are perfectly safe for them to eat in moderation. Common types of nuts that deer enjoy eating include acorns, beechnuts, and walnuts. While they are happy to eat almost any type of nut, you should avoid salted nuts, as they will cause digestive problems in the deer. WebMar 7, 2024 · Yes, deer can eat peanut shells without the peanuts. Although peanut shells have very little nutritional value, feeding them to deer is not as beneficial as one may think. Additionally, it is tough to attract deer with peanut shells without the nuts because of the weak aroma from the shells. You can give the deer peanut shells mixed with other ...
